"Netizen" Meaning

A netizen is a colloquial term that refers to a person who uses the internet and is involved in online activities, such as social networking, blogging, or participating in online forums, discussion groups, and communities. Netizens often express their opinions, share their thoughts and ideas, and engage in online debates and discussions. The term is a combination of "net" (short for network) and "citizen", emphasizing the concept of citizenship and community that exists online.

"Netizen" Examples

Examples of using the word "netizen"


1. The netizens were furious about the company's decision to lay off many employees without warning.

In this example, "netizen" refers to an individual who uses the internet regularly, often to express opinions or participate in online discussions.

2. The popular tech blogger is a well-known netizen in the online community.

Here, "netizen" describes a person who is a prominent figure in an online community, with a large following or audience.

3. The company's social media team was surprised by the backlash from the netizens after their new policy was announced.

In this example, "netizen" collectively refers to a group of people who use the internet and social media to express their opinions and engage in online discussions.

4. The government is trying to regulate the online activities of netizens to prevent the spread of fake news.

Here, "netizen" refers to anyone who uses the internet, particularly those who participate in online discussions, share information, and engage with others online.

5. As a netizen, I strongly believe that everyone should have the right to free speech online.

In this example, "netizen" is used to describe oneself as an individual who uses the internet regularly and cares about online issues, such as freedom of speech.

Netherlands

speak

The Netherlands, officially known as the Kingdom of the Netherlands, is a country located in Northwestern Europe. It is a constitutional monarchy consisting of twelve provinces, a population of around 17 million people, and a capital city of Amsterdam. The country is known for its vibrant culture, rich history, and stunning natural beauty, featuring over 20% of its land as wetlands. The Netherlands is famous for its windmills, canals, and tulips, and is considered one of the most tolerant and open-minded countries in the world.

Netherworld

speak

The word "netherworld" refers to a place or realm that is located beneath the earth's surface or is considered to be an intermediate realm between the world of the living and the afterlife. It is often used to describe a mythological or metaphysical realm that is inhabited by the spirits or souls of the dead, and is sometimes associated with darkness, shadow, and the unknown. In some contexts, the term may also refer to a place of great suffering or torment, such as hell or the underworld, where the wicked or heinous are punished.

Nethinim

speak

Nethinim is an Old Testament term that refers to a group of people who were appointed to serve in the Temple in Jerusalem. They were responsible for various tasks such as cleaning, maintaining, and managing the Temple. They were considered to be of lower social status and were distinct from the Levites, who were responsible for the spiritual and musical aspects of worship.

Netscape

speak

Netscape:<br><br>Netscape was a web browser developed by Netscape Communications Corporation in the 1990s. It was one of the most popular browsers of its time, known for its speed, security, and innovative features. Netscape was founded by Marc Andreessen and Jim Clark in 1994, and its browser software was first released in 1994. The company was later acquired by America Online (AOL) in 1999 and stopped developing new versions of the browser. Despite its decline, Netscape left a lasting impact on the development of the World Wide Web and the evolution of web browsers.
